WHO classifies new COVID strain as 'variant of concern', names it 'Omicron'

Nov 27, 2021, at 02:28 pm

Geneva/IBNS: The World Health Organisation (WHO) has declared the recently-detected B.1.1.529 strain of COVID-19 as a variant of concern and named it as Omicron.

Two doses of India's COVAXIN is 50 percent effective against symptomatic COVID-19: Study

Nov 24, 2021, at 03:23 pm

New Delhi: The first real-world assessment of BBV152, a COVID-19 vaccine developed in India, known as COVAXIN in the country, suggests that two vaccine doses result in 50 percent effectiveness against symptomatic COVID-19.
